From CA vineyard royalty. Improves as it warms and with air time. This is a lesson in balance. Not a steely chard full of tropical flavors yet retains its minerality. Not an oak laced butter bomb but merely hints that it saw a minimal amount of oak in it's lifetime. Only 12.2% which is incredibly refreshing in a chard, especially one from a warmer climate. Tragic that 2013 was the last vintage before the chard vines were ripped out of the vineyard. — 8 years ago
